1 definition by Jett Hiu

Top Definition
When there is an activity you are forced to do or did not want to do, you would say, "that is a sign up" because you didn't sign for the activity you are being forced to do
My mom told me to clean the poop out of the toilet, thats a sign up.
by Jett Hiu February 08, 2017

Mug icon
Buy a sign up mug!